Critical infrastructure includes systems and assets vital for public health, safety, and economic stability, such as power grids, water treatment, transportation networks, and healthcare facilities. These systems often combine physical components with industrial control systems (ICS) and operational technology (OT) that manage essential services in real time.

From an information-security perspective, critical infrastructure faces risks like unauthorized access to control systems, disruption of service availability, and manipulation of sensor data. Defending these assets requires specialized security measures tailored to ICS environments, including network segmentation, strict access controls, and continuous monitoring for anomalies. Ensuring resilience also involves coordinated efforts between operators and government agencies to address vulnerabilities unique to legacy systems and proprietary protocols.

Ruling: HHS Has No Authority to Distinguish Different Types of PHI for RestrictionsA Texas federal court has vacated 2024 changes to the HIPAA Privacy Rule made by the Biden administration to shield reproductive healthcare information from law enforcement. The court's ruling could potentially make it easier for state investigators to obtain information about abortions and gender treatments.

Beware the CyberAv3ngers

Iranian OT Hacking Team Has Gone Quiet … Too QuietArmed exchanges between Iran and Israel and the prospect of U.S. armed intervention against Tehran has cyber defenders warning about hacking risks to critical infrastructure. Iran's CyberAv3ngers doesn't possess the sophistication of Chinese or Russian actors but it's still a persistent threat.

Crime Gang Begins Leaking Stolen Freedman HealthCare DataCybercriminal gang World Leaks - formerly Hunters International - reportedly claims to have stolen 52.4 gigabytes of data containing 42,204 files from Massachusetts-based Freedman HealthCare, a contractor that provides data integration and analytics services to state health agencies.

Iranian Officials Call Internet Outages Intentional to Disrupt Israeli OperationsIranian officials said widespread internet outages were deliberate and meant to disrupt covert Israeli operations within the country following days of missile attacks from Israel and a rapidly escalating regional conflict that experts warn could trigger major cyberattacks on critical infrastructure.

$5.48M Lawsuit Settlement Reached in Software Vendor Hack

Several Affected HealthEC Healthcare Clients Are Chipping in to Fund SettlementA provider of artificial intelligence-enabled hospital cost-cutting software and several of its healthcare clients agreed to $5.48 million to settle proposed class action litigation involving a 2023 hacking incident affecting 4.6 million individuals.
